Let's roll the drumrolls and prepare the stage for osu!'s exceptional Community Contributors!

![](/wiki/shared/news/2025-03-25-community-contributors-2024/header.jpg)

Considered a rare commodity in the online realm nowadays, osu! is a game that thrives on its community, with its people being the backbone of most (if not all) aspects of the game. It's why we hold this yearly tradition of celebrating the individuals who have made a lasting impact on us all, and we are more than proud to grant them the coveted [**Community Contributor**](/wiki/People/Community_Contributors) accolade.

Let's get started!

May be *news* to you, but certainly not to them! Without [0x84f](https://osu.ppy.sh/users/7944724), the news section we know today would probably not be as packed full of awesome articles as we currently have. A commodity so ubiquitous yet so demanding given the massive time investment and effort it requires.

If that was not enough, 0x84f's contributions to the game span well beyond news alone! Their efforts as part of the [Global Moderation Team](/wiki/People/Global_Moderation_Team) have not gone unnoticed, currently leading the team alongside their peers. Suffice to say, despite their relatively short tenure, they have added considerable value to the game. And worry not, for they have no plans to retire any time soon~!

Hailing from Malody spheres, [Sakura006](https://osu.ppy.sh/users/10365024) took the World Cup original song production to the next level. Starting 2024, the difference was immediate — more and more [osu! originals](/wiki/Community/Bespoke_music) have surfaced with better illustrations, designs and videos to accompany them.

Together with a whole team of designers, illustrators, VFX artists and storyboarders, Sakura006 coordinates all World Cup visuals. His own expertise in VFX has also yielded memorable video sequences at the beginning of select osu! originals, including [DiSANiMATE](https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=nm-LUm-1qzI), [Sunao ni Naritai](https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=lxHRlQN7oOk), [Frost Walker](https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=bBPEdmfYPWM), [Zenithfall](https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=r459I7A-Rds), [Ruin in Cascade](https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=jDt7cJ_YiUE) and [Lost Requiem](https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=MmccFHPScKA). Give these works a view and you'll understand why everyone appreciates having him around!

Ever since the days of old in 2016, Lord [Ascendance](https://osu.ppy.sh/users/2931883) of House Yoshi has been growing and expanding his reach all throughout the osu!catch modding and mapping scene. He inevitably grew into an absolute behemoth in the lands of osu!catch, becoming a name that is synonymous with the game mode.

On the community side, he took the reins of various projects. He is responsible for the creation of the [osu!catch Modding & Mapping Hub](https://discord.com/invite/ZuxFc4q), leading the [Nomination Assessment Team](/wiki/People/Nomination_Assessment_Team), as well as hosting the [osu!catch Mapping World Cup](https://osu.ppy.sh/community/forums/topics/1596151?n=1) for 3 widely successful iterations. Finally, to round it all off, he won nearly every mapping related award from 2017–19, serving as an inspirational figure for nearly everyone in the catch mapping scene.

Ascendance is a figure that is to be respected, with a set of skills to strive for. If you have been around the catch community, his contributions are ones that can absolutely not be ignored. Even to this day, some years past his peak activity, he is still hailed as one of the greats of his mode.

Many men, from peasant to lord, tell the tale of [Greaper](https://osu.ppy.sh/users/2369776). They say he's one of the greatest smithies this side of the Four Kingdoms. Greaper solves problems. When his men shudder at the thought of entering battle unarmed, he crafts them the finest blades.

His most notable pieces to date are the [osu! Nomination Planner](https://bnplanner.greaper.net/), allowing osu!catch Nominators to better organise which maps they're going to push up to the Ranked section, and the [osu!catch Mapset Verifier plugin](https://github.com/Darius-Wattimena/MapsetChecksCatch), adding support for integral osu!catch-specific issues to be caught in the program. He's done all this while consistently holding his position as [NAT](/wiki/People/Nomination_Assessment_Team) member for five years and counting. This tale is not over yet, and who's to say what armaments he may create to push his people to the upper echelon of society.

These days, it's hard to imagine the osu!mania mapping community without [Maxus](https://osu.ppy.sh/users/4335785). After stepping back up to the [Beatmap Nominators](/wiki/People/Beatmap_Nominators) in 2022 after a long vacation, he has worked tirelessly for his game mode, ensuring the happiness and peace of its users through hours of work on a wide variety of projects. From the [Nomination Assessment Team](/wiki/People/Nomination_Assessment_Team) to [Project Loved](/wiki/Community/Project_Loved), and [Beatmap Spotlights](/wiki/Beatmap_Spotlights) to [Community Mentorship](https://osu.ppy.sh/community/forums/topics/2027351?n=1), there isn't a place you can go in osu! without seeing Maxus, always representing the osu!mania community and guiding it to greater heights than ever thought possible.

For those vaguely acquainted with osu!mania mapping and tournament circles, you must've heard by now the name of [-mint-](https://osu.ppy.sh/users/8976576) dropped at least once, from their extensive mapping catalogue ranking hit piece after hit piece since 2019, to their brief but still outstanding captaincy in [Project Loved](/wiki/Community/Project_Loved), as well as their many contributions to the osu!mania tournament scene. Such contributions include but aren't limited to organising the [osu!mania 4K World Cup](/wiki/Tournaments/MWC#osu!mania-4k-world-cup), nurturing future staff members via the [RAFT](https://osu.ppy.sh/community/forums/topics/1912977) series of tournaments, and their many efforts ranking [osu! originals](/wiki/Community/Bespoke_music). Suffice to say their contributions to the mapping community are plenty more — much more than one paragraph alone can convey!

If you've been playing osu! sometime within the last few years, the name [Mr HeliX](https://osu.ppy.sh/users/2330619) may not ring an immediate bell, but *huismetbenen* certainly will!

Mr HeliX has been one of the main backbones of the pp development ecosystem, providing and streamlining tools that assist community performance point developers with testing out and previewing their changes, most notably with the website [huismetbenen](https://pp.huismetbenen.nl/), a website you've *definitely* used at least once to see how much your *Harumachi Clover* top play has been nerfed.

The website has become a community staple for debating performance algorithms and making it easier to give feedback on ongoing proposals and upcoming reworks.

A relatively new face in the contribution scenes, [tsunyoku](https://osu.ppy.sh/users/11315329)'s involvement with performance point development has been monumental from the day he joined the [pp Committee](/wiki/People/Performance_Points_Committee). He embarked on the mission of managing and organising the development efforts alongside StanR via handling code reviews, tackling communication efforts between the developers and the community, and making sure changes are deployed smoothly.

His contributions weren't limited to the pp space only — with our dev team's focus on the osu!(lazer) client soaring at an all-time high, sometimes the crusty cogs running the game need special attention, and we have tsunyoku to thank for that. From handling quality-of-life improvements like the support for cycling in-game banners in the main menu, to more significant changes like refactoring the systems behind osu!(stable) difficulty calculation to remove the once-dreaded separation of online and local star rating, and allowing future performance point algorithm changes to be ported to osu!(stable) in an easier manner.

Once (or thrice) upon a time, various communities banded together to build their artwork on a public canvas pixel by pixel, in Reddit's "[r/place](https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/R/place)" event. The osu! community was no exception, and here, [emanfman](https://osu.ppy.sh/users/4136150) led hundreds of osu! players to build osu!'s cookie logo and defend it against other users who weren't as fond of the pink aesthetic.

It's not often that the community is united in a wide-scale way, and anyone who watched it unfold can attest to the [unforgettable memories](https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=1iKKTf0vELI) made during those days.

The legacy of r/place quietly lives on in [pxls.space](https://pxls.space/), where a group of pixel placers still builds the osu! logo along with other art associated with osu! beatmaps, [every canvas iteration](https://archives.pxls.space/), one pixel at a time.

### Community projects

Many of the tools developed by some community members have become so ubiquitous that we rarely think about the problems they solve anymore. These tools, made by the community for the community, have provided users with plenty of quality-of-life improvements throughout the years. We believe these efforts are worthy of recognition and therefore want to spend time thanking the developers of some of the most used tools across the community.

There should be little to no surprises seeing [cyperdark](https://osu.ppy.sh/users/9893708) get the recognition they deserve! You may know them from hosting [cpol](https://www.youtube.com/channel/UC8JgvW-qJJIl6pnU48tjqFA), one of the most popular osu! replay channels on YouTube. Alternatively, you may have inevitably used one of their [tools](https://tools.osuck.net/?query=cyperdark), whether it be their [powerful skinning tools](https://skins.osuck.net/tools/skin.ini), their [website colour changer](https://userstyles.world/style/1767/osu-color-changer) or their [exhaustive skin repository](https://skins.osuck.net/)! Lastly, developers of other tools may know them best for the [TypeScript osu!api wrapper](https://github.com/cyperdark/osu-api-extended) they developed.

It's hard to understate the impact community-driven tooling has had on osu!, which is exactly why we want to honour cyperdark's lasting impact on this space.

If you've ever sat pickaxe in hand, chipping away at the thick skill wall that has formed in your path, wishing you had a *lazer* to blast through it, they say [FunOrange](https://osu.ppy.sh/users/2051389) will approach you, a hooded figure guiding you on an alternative path.

Meet [osu-trainer](https://github.com/FunOrange/osu-trainer/releases/latest), a tool that allows you to adjust the rate and difficulty settings of any beatmap with ease, opening up the opportunity for those on the stable release of osu! to enjoy the freedom of improving at whatever rate they see fit.

[oneplusone](https://osu.ppy.sh/users/1843447) is the mastermind behind one of osu!'s most used browser extensions. [osuplus](https://github.com/limjeck/osuplus) provides users with a **plethora** of features that add extra functionality to the website, some of which were added to the main site!

[Stevy](https://osu.ppy.sh/users/5053158), creator of [owo! bot](https://owo-bot.xyz/), and [Badewanne3](https://osu.ppy.sh/users/2211396), creator of [Bathbot](https://github.com/MaxOhn/Bathbot), are the masterminds behind two of the most popular [Discord](https://discord.com/) bots for all things osu!-related. Users found both bots very handy tools to have across the years, being able to keep track of scores, rankings and more from the comfort of their friends' servers.
